Describe why individual sports might require better physical endurance as opposed to team sports.

Health
2 answers:
Elodia [21]3 years ago
5 0
You are doing all the work yourself in individual sports! If you are running the 100 meter dash, nobody is helping you run. It's all on you. Nobody will help you play 18 holes of golf, only you can. You need better physical endurance because you get no help with another person's endurance.
